Tasting characteristics and advice for the Domaine du Colombier Hermitage 2020
Tasting
Appearance
The wine displays a deep, bright garnet hue, lifted by violet highlights that reflect fine concentration.
Nose
The bouquet is heady and gradually unfolds. The first notes evoke blueberry coulis, alongside aromas of fireplace hearth, graphite and roasted chestnut. The aromatic palette then grows in complexity with animal nuances of leather and spicy touches of clove.
Palate
The palate is fleshy and complete, supported by an imposing structure. The tannins, both powerful and well-balanced, provide fine complexity. The wine’s remarkable breadth is paired with elegant, discreet oak. The finish lingers generously on licorice notes, while a striking freshness balances the overall power.
Food and wine pairings
This wine pairs perfectly with robust red meats such as a herb-crusted rack of lamb with herbes de Provence or a roasted cut of beef. It also accompanies furred game such as venison or wild boar with elegance. A gratin dauphinois will highlight its silky tannins, while wild mushrooms, truffles or pepper-sauce preparations will reveal its full aromatic complexity.
Serving and cellaring
It is recommended to serve the Hermitage 2020 between 16 and 18°C. Opening one hour in advance, or decanting for at least one hour, will allow the aromas to fully develop. This robust wine, with dusty tannins and lively acidity, needs time to reveal its full stature. It is best enjoyed between around 2027 and 2035.

The estate
Established in 1991 when Florent Viale decided to bottle his production, the Domaine du Colombier is located in Tain-l'Hermitage, in the Drôme, at the heart of the Northern Rhône Valley. Now run by brothers Florent and David Viale, the estate carries on a family legacy that began after the First World War. With 16 hectares of vines cultivated according to a philosophy close to organic farming, the estate stands out for its natural viticulture and hand harvesting. Renowned for its balanced, elegant wines, it has received several “coup de cœur” awards from the Guide Hachette des Vins.
The vineyard
The Hermitage comes from plots located in the center of the appellation, notably Les Beaumes and Les Dionnières. These exceptional terroirs rest on granitic soils made up of brown sand and Würm pebbly deposits. The region’s continental climate, combined with these distinctive soils, provides a unique expression of terroir. The vines benefit from a privileged exposure on the prestigious Hermitage hillside, allowing optimal ripening of the grapes.

Vinification and aging
The Hermitage 2020 is vinified traditionally, with 50% destemming. Maceration lasts 3 weeks in temperature-controlled vats. Aging takes place for 18 months in 600-liter demi-muids, with one third new oak and two thirds barrels used for a single wine. This approach brings nuanced complexity without excessive oak influence.
Grape variety
100% Syrah
